Was Donald Trump immune from prosecution as US President? The Supreme Court addressed this query for the primary time. The choice might be far-reaching – and can affect whether or not and when the trial towards Trump can start.

Nina Barth

The listening to earlier than the Supreme Court made it clear how difficult the case is. But it additionally turned clear: There will hardly be absolute immunity for former President Donald Trump. The skepticism of the 9 judges on the US Supreme Court has turn into too clear.

Ketanji Brown Jackson requested Trump lawyer John Sauer whether or not presidents wouldn't truly be inspired to commit crimes in the event that they couldn't be prosecuted? And the decide warned that absolute immunity might make the Oval Office within the White House the “seat of criminal activity.”

Trump's lawyer argued that if presidents needed to concern impeachment as quickly as they left workplace, they might not have the ability to perform their duties correctly. The looming risk of indictment will influence a president's decision-making at exactly the time when daring and fearless motion is required most, Sauer mentioned.

Justice Sonia Sotomayor then needed to know: “What if the president decides that his rival is corrupt and he orders the military or someone else to assassinate him? Would that be in the course of his official duties and he would be immune from prosecution?” That's a hypothetical query, however sure, below sure circumstances, replied Sauer.

Will the trial towards Trump be additional delayed?

But regardless of how skeptical the judges had been about absolute immunity, some additionally made it clear that they take into account a sure degree of immunity for ex-presidents to be helpful in prison proceedings. John Roberts, the chief justice of the Supreme Court, criticized the reasoning on which the decrease courtroom rejected Trump's immunity request and requested: Why ought to the Supreme Court not ship the case again to the courtroom or situation an opinion that its reasoning didn’t adjust to it? adjust to the regulation?

If the Supreme Court truly decides this, it might imply that the ultimate choice on Trump's declare to immunity will take longer – and thus additionally the reply to the query of whether or not he will be tried for tried election manipulation. CNN authorized skilled Paula Reid analyzed after the listening to that even when the Supreme Court didn’t grant Donald Trump absolute immunity, it nonetheless seemed like a strategic victory for him.

Decision not anticipated for a couple of weeks

The longer it takes for a call on the immunity query, the later the doable election manipulation trial towards Trump might even start. And the ex-president positively needs to stop a verdict earlier than the presidential election in November. Because if Trump wins the election, he might merely cease the method afterwards. The Supreme Court just isn’t anticipated to situation a ruling till late June or early July.

Trump himself was not current on the Supreme Court listening to within the US capital Washington DC. He couldn't try this as a result of he needed to sit in a courtroom in New York as an alternative. But he didn't enter with out declaring once more: It had nothing to do with him, however a president merely has to take pleasure in immunity. Trump means absolute immunity. He in all probability gained't get it.
